mysql并发连接数设置 MySQL售票并发

【mysql并发连接数设置 MySQL售票并发】导读:
MySQL作为目前最流行的关系型数据库管理系统之一,被广泛应用于各种场景中 。本文将介绍MySQL在售票并发场景下的应用 , 通过对该场景的分析和解决方案的探讨 , 希望能够为相关开发人员提供参考 。
1. 并发问题的产生
在售票场景中,由于用户量较大 , 同时购票的情况时有发生 。这就会导致多个用户同时向数据库发起请求,如果不加以处理,就会出现并发问题,例如重复卖同一张票等 。
2. 解决方案
为了解决并发问题,可以采用以下几种方式:
- 使用事务:将多个操作封装在一个事务中 , 保证数据的一致性 。
- 加锁:在对某个数据进行操作时,先将其加锁,防止其他用户同时进行操作 。
- 分库分表:将数据按照一定规则分散到多个数据库或表中,减少单个数据库或表的负载,提高并发能力 。
3. 总结
MySQL在售票并发场景下的应用 , 需要开发人员对并发问题有深入的理解,并采取相应的解决方案 。通过使用事务、加锁和分库分表等技术手段,可以有效地提高MySQL的并发能力,保证售票系统的稳定性和可靠性 。

    推荐阅读